@Override public int hashCode() { final int prime = 31; int result = 1; result = prime * result + ((activationTime == null) ? 0 : activationTime.hashCode()); result = prime * result + CollectionUtils.hashCode(attachments); result = prime * result + CollectionUtils.hashCode(comments); result = prime * result + ((createdOn == null) ? 0 : createdOn.hashCode()); result = prime * result + ((expirationTime == null) ? 0 : expirationTime.hashCode()); result = prime * result + (skipable ? 1231 : 1237); result = prime * result + ((status == null) ? 0 : status.hashCode()); result = prime * result + ((previousStatus == null) ? 0 : previousStatus.hashCode()); result = prime * result + ((workItemId == -1) ? 0 : (int) workItemId); // Should I add parentId to this hashCode? return result; }
@Override public int hashCode() { int result = name != null ? name.hashCode() : 0; result = 31 * result + (startDate != null ? startDate.hashCode() : 0); result = 31 * result + (officeETA != null ? officeETA.hashCode() : 0); result = 31 * result + (officeETD != null ? officeETD.hashCode() : 0); result = 31 * result + totalCabCharges; result = 31 * result + (cabType != null ? cabType.hashCode() : 0); result = 31 * result + (status != null ? status.hashCode() : 0); result = 31 * result + (carpoolBuddies != null ? carpoolBuddies.hashCode() : 0); result = 31 * result + capacity; result = 31 * result + (routePoints != null ? routePoints.hashCode() : 0); return result; }